/**
  * View specific company
  *
  * @param void
  * @return null
  */
 function view_client()
 {
     $this->setTemplate('view_company');
     if (!logged_user()->isAdministrator(owner_company())) {
         flash_error(lang('no access permissions'));
         $this->redirectTo('dashboard');
     }
     // if
     $company = Companies::findById(get_id());
     if (!$company instanceof Company) {
         flash_error(lang('company dnx'));
         $this->redirectTo('administration');
     }
     // if
     tpl_assign('company', $company);
     tpl_assign('active_projects', Projects::getActiveProjects(Projects::ORDER_BY_NAME));
     tpl_assign('finished_projects', Projects::getFinishedProjects(Projects::ORDER_BY_NAME));
     $this->setSidebar(get_template_path('view_client_sidebar', 'company'));
 }
Esempio n. 2
0
    ?>
        <?php 
    echo select_company('user[company_id]', array_var($user_data, 'company_id'), $attributes, false);
    ?>
      </div>
      
      <div class="formBlock">
        <?php 
    echo label_tag(lang('personal project'), $genid . 'userPersonalProject', true);
    ?>
        <div class="desc"><?php 
    echo lang('personal project desc');
    ?>
</div>
        <?php 
    echo select_project2('user[personal_project_id]', $user->getPersonalProjectId(), $genid, false, null, Projects::getActiveProjects());
    ?>
      </div>
      

	  <!-- user type -->
	  <div class="formBlock">
	    <?php 
    echo label_tag(lang('user type'), null, true);
    ?>
	    <?php 
    echo simple_select_box('user[type]', array(array('admin', lang('admin user')), array('normal', lang('normal user')), array('guest', lang('guest user'))), array_var($user_data, 'type', 'normal'));
    ?>
	  </div>

	<input type="hidden" name="user[auto_assign]" value="0" />